DES加密、解密
using System;
using System.IO;
using System.Security.Cryptography;
using System.Text;
/// <summary>
/// SymmetricMethod 的摘要说明。
/// 对称算法加密类,提供系统默认密钥,与用户密码两种方式
/// </summary>
public class SymmetricMethod
{
#region DES加密、解密
private static TripleDES mydes = new TripleDESCryptoServiceProvider();
public const string IV = "DSi5F:8y#s^:4>Ea";
public const string KEY = "$fH5#$DFs9khg6#>z[5lkd3&@u3{P[.e";
/**/
/// <summary>
/// 获得密钥
/// </summary>
/// <returns>密钥</returns>
private static byte[] GetLegalKey()
{
string sTemp = KEY;
mydes.GenerateKey();
byte[] bytTemp = mydes.Key;
int KeyLength = bytTemp.Length;
if (sTemp.Length > KeyLength)
sTemp = sTemp.Substring(0, KeyLength);
else if (sTemp.Length < KeyLength)
sTemp = sTemp.PadRight(KeyLength, ' ');
return ASCIIEncoding.ASCII.GetBytes(sTemp);
}
/**/
/// <summary>
/// 获得初始向量IV
/// </summary>
/// <returns>初试向量IV</returns>
private static byte[] GetLegalIV()
{
string sTemp = IV;
mydes.GenerateIV();
byte[] bytTemp = mydes.IV;
int IVLength = bytTemp.Length;
if (sTemp.Length > IVLength)
sTemp = sTemp.Substring(0, IVLength);
else if (sTemp.Length < IVLength)
sTemp = sTemp.PadRight(IVLength, ' ');
return ASCIIEncoding.ASCII.GetBytes(sTemp);
}
/**/
/// <summary>
/// 加密方法
/// </summary>
/// <param name="Source">待加密的串</param>
/// <returns>经过加密的串</returns>
public static string DESEncrypt(string Source)
{
try
{
byte[] bytIn = UTF8Encoding.UTF8.GetBytes(Source);
MemoryStream ms = new MemoryStream();
mydes.Key = GetLegalKey();
mydes.IV = GetLegalIV();
ICryptoTransform encrypto = mydes.CreateEncryptor();
CryptoStream cs = new CryptoStream(ms, encrypto, CryptoStreamMode.Write);
cs.Write(bytIn, 0, bytIn.Length);
cs.FlushFinalBlock();
ms.Close();
byte[] bytOut = ms.ToArray();
return Convert.ToBase64String(bytOut);
}
catch (Exception ex)
{
return string.Empty;
}
}
/**/
/// <summary>
/// 解密方法
/// </summary>
/// <param name="Source">待解密的串</param>
/// <returns>经过解密的串</returns>
public static string DESDecrypt(string Source)
{
try
{
byte[] bytIn = Convert.FromBase64String(Source);
MemoryStream ms = new MemoryStream(bytIn, 0, bytIn.Length);
mydes.Key = GetLegalKey();
mydes.IV = GetLegalIV();
ICryptoTransform encrypto = mydes.CreateDecryptor();
CryptoStream cs = new CryptoStream(ms, encrypto, CryptoStreamMode.Read);
StreamReader sr = new StreamReader(cs);
return sr.ReadToEnd();
}
catch
{
return string.Empty;
}
}
#endregion
}
